I have one of each. I can’t really compare them, as the Ford is a roadster pickup and the Chevy is a 29’ six cylinder Phaeton.
Ford built 5 million Model A cars in 4 years and must have built enough spare parts to keep them on the roads.
Where the Chevies of the 30s were changed every 2 yrs. eg, 27/28 were very much the same, 29/30 etc and the numbers built much less than Ford, therefore less parts to be kept in stock.
And then the killer, I believe that when you traded a Chevy on a new one, the old one would be destroyed. By selling more new ones, less parts required to be kept in stock and in the end less used parts in junk yards.
I am not sure if the previous paragraph is true, but could very well be.
